Arya International University (AIU) came to being in July 2006 as the first international higher education and research centre in Human Sciences – Oriental Studies par excellence – in the Caucasian-Near Eastern region. Headquartered in Yerevan, the Republic of Armenia, as a private degree-granting institution of post-graduate education, and licensed by the Ministry of Higher Education and Science of Armenia, AIU has also agreements of cooperation and joint education activities with Tehran University, IRI; Georgi Tsereteli Institute of Oriental Studies, Academy of Sciences of Georgia, Tbilisi; Valeri Bryusov State Linguistic University, Yerevan, Armenia AIU continues the best traditions of the Armenian, Russian and European higher education systems, implementing in its activities the fundamental academic principles and high teaching standards. Apart from its local personnel and academic staff, AIU involves the prominent scholars in the field from Iran, Georgia, Russia, and Western Europe. Moreover, in many aspects of its activities AIU closely cooperates with the Caucasian Centre for Iranian Studies, Yerevan, particularly, on the project of "Iran and the Caucasus", one of the leading international periodicals in Oriental Studies, published by Brill Academic Publishers in Leiden (see www.brill.nl/ic)-in fact the only peer-reviewed journal in Human Sciences in the whole Near Eastern, Central Asian, and Post-Soviet regions. The teaching languages in AIU are English, Russian, Persian, and Armenian. The students are offered one term of intensive English, and/or Russian in order to acquire the needed level of proficiency. The students can attend summer courses in Armenian, English, and Russian languages. The teaching system is flexible and
includes a wide range of technologies-from full-time tuition to distance education. In November 2007, according to an agreement of cultural and academic cooperation between the AIU and Tehran University a Joint Centre for ECO-BIO Energy Studies in the structure of AIU was established. The Centre offers the following MS programmes: A) Bio-Energy, B) Environmental Design. After two years of study the graduate students will be awarded a joint diploma of the AIU and Tehran University or, upon their request-separate diplomas from each University.
